云开体育app软件大小优化指南云开体育app软件大小

云开体育app软件大小优化指南云开体育app软件大小,

本文目录导读:

  1. 云开体育app软件大小的重要性
  2. 云开体育app软件大小优化方法
  3. 云开体育app软件大小测试与验证
  4. 云开体育app软件大小的未来展望

在当今竞争激烈的移动应用市场中,软件大小是一个至关重要的因素,一个过大或过小的app不仅会影响用户体验,还可能影响市场竞争力和下载量,对于云开体育这样的体育类应用来说,软件大小优化更是至关重要,本文将从多个方面详细探讨如何优化云开体育app的大小,确保应用在功能、性能和用户体验上达到最佳状态。

云开体育app软件大小的重要性

  1. 提升用户体验 软件大小直接影响用户使用时的感受,过大的app可能导致加载速度慢、界面响应迟钝,甚至影响用户体验,相反,一个精简的app能够带来流畅的操作体验,让用户感到更加便捷。

  2. 增加市场竞争力 在移动应用市场中,用户通常只会下载并使用那些体积适中且功能完善的app,云开体育app如果过大,可能会被用户忽略,导致下载量和活跃度下降,优化app大小可以有效提升应用的市场竞争力。

  3. 提高应用的兼容性 不同设备的存储空间和内存资源有限,一个过大体积的app可能会导致兼容性问题,优化app大小可以确保应用在各种设备上都能良好运行,提升应用的可用性。

  4. 降低服务器负担 云开体育app作为体育类应用,可能需要向服务器发送大量数据,一个过大体积的app可能会增加服务器的负担,影响整体的性能和稳定性,优化app大小可以有效降低对服务器的依赖,提升整体运行效率。

云开体育app软件大小优化方法

代码优化

代码优化是减少app大小的核心方法之一,通过优化代码,可以减少不必要的功能和逻辑,从而降低app的体积。

  • 合并函数:将多个功能模块合并为一个函数,减少重复代码。
  • 简化数据结构:使用更简洁的数据结构,如列表或元组,代替复杂的对象或字典。
  • 移除冗余代码:删除不需要的功能或逻辑,如调试代码、冗余注释等。

图片压缩

图片是应用中占用空间较大的部分之一,通过压缩图片的格式和分辨率,可以有效减少app的体积。

  • 使用高质量压缩工具:如ImageOptim、WinRAR等工具,对图片进行压缩。
  • 调整图片分辨率:根据设备屏幕尺寸,合理调整图片分辨率,确保图片在不同设备上都能良好显示。
  • 移除不必要的图片:删除应用中不再使用的图片,减少占用空间。

移除不必要的功能

云开体育app的功能是其体积的重要组成部分,通过移除不必要的功能,可以显著减少app的体积。

  • 功能模块化:将功能模块独立化,只保留必要的功能模块。
  • 测试功能:在功能模块中添加测试功能,确保功能正常运行,同时减少不必要的功能。
  • 移除广告:广告是应用中占用空间较大的部分之一,通过移除广告,可以显著减少app的体积。

使用轻量级框架

轻量级框架是减少app体积的另一种有效方法,通过使用轻量级框架,可以减少应用的启动时间和内存占用。

  • 选择轻量级框架:如Svelte、Vite等轻量级框架,它们通常占用较少的内存资源。
  • 优化框架配置:通过调整框架配置,减少不必要的功能和资源消耗。
  • 移除框架依赖:如果某些功能不需要框架依赖,可以考虑移除框架依赖。

移除重复代码

重复代码是导致app体积过大的常见原因之一,通过移除重复代码,可以显著减少app的体积。

  • 使用代码生成工具:如Eclipse、PyCharm等代码生成工具,可以自动化生成代码,减少重复代码。
  • 使用代码模板:为每个功能模块创建代码模板,确保代码一致性。
  • 移除冗余代码:删除不需要的功能或逻辑,如重复的功能模块、冗余注释等。

使用静态资源

静态资源是应用中占用空间较大的部分之一,通过使用静态资源,可以减少应用的体积。

  • 使用静态资源工具:如Webpack、Minify等静态资源工具,可以优化应用的静态资源。
  • 调整静态资源压缩率:通过调整静态资源压缩率,减少静态资源的体积。
  • 移除不必要的静态资源:删除应用中不再使用的静态资源,如图片、字体等。

使用符号链接

符号链接是减少应用体积的另一种有效方法,通过使用符号链接,可以减少应用的体积。

  • 使用符号链接:将应用中重复使用的资源通过符号链接引用。
  • 移除符号链接:如果不再需要某个资源,可以移除符号链接。

云开体育app软件大小测试与验证

在优化云开体育app大小后,需要对应用进行测试和验证,确保优化后的应用在功能、性能和用户体验上都达标。

功能测试

功能测试是验证优化后应用功能是否正常的重要手段,通过功能测试,可以确保优化后的应用功能正常,没有遗漏或错误。

  • 使用自动化测试工具:如Jest、Knex等自动化测试工具,可以自动化执行功能测试。
  • 编写详细的测试用例:确保每个功能模块都有详细的测试用例,覆盖所有功能。
  • 测试不同设备:测试应用在不同设备上的表现,确保应用在不同设备上都能良好运行。

性能测试

性能测试是验证优化后应用性能是否正常的手段,通过性能测试,可以确保优化后的应用在资源消耗上更高效。

  • 使用性能测试工具:如LoadRunner、JMeter等性能测试工具,可以自动化执行性能测试。
  • 测试不同负载:测试应用在不同负载下的表现,确保应用在高负载下也能良好运行。
  • 测试资源消耗:测试应用在内存、CPU、GPU等资源上的消耗,确保资源消耗在合理范围内。

用户体验测试

用户体验测试是验证优化后应用用户体验是否好的手段,通过用户体验测试,可以确保优化后的应用在用户使用时更加流畅和便捷。

  • 使用用户测试工具:如Google PageSpeed、SEOMoz等用户测试工具,可以自动化执行用户体验测试。
  • 测试不同用户:测试应用在不同用户群体中的表现,确保应用在不同用户中都能良好运行。
  • 收集用户反馈:通过用户反馈,了解用户对优化后应用的体验,及时调整优化方案。

云开体育app软件大小的未来展望

随着技术的不断发展,云开体育app软件大小的优化将变得更加重要,随着AI和机器学习技术的广泛应用,云开体育app大小的优化将更加高效,随着分布式架构的普及,云开体育app大小的优化也将更加复杂,但通过合理的架构设计和代码优化,可以确保云开体育app大小的优化更加高效。

云开体育app软件大小的优化是确保应用在功能、性能和用户体验上都达到最佳状态的重要手段,通过代码优化、图片压缩、移除不必要的功能、使用轻量级框架、移除重复代码、使用静态资源、使用符号链接等方法,可以显著减少云开体育app的大小,通过功能测试、性能测试和用户体验测试,可以确保优化后的应用在功能、性能和用户体验上都达标,随着技术的不断发展,云开体育app大小的优化将更加高效,为用户带来更加流畅和便捷的使用体验。

云开体育app软件大小优化指南云开体育app软件大小,

发表评论